Info: Tasty, vitamin- and mineral-rich vegetable with tender, white, strong stems and curly, yellow-green leaves. Short development time (80 - 90 days from sowing to harvest). Very high yield. The stems can be cooked or steamed like asparagus, the leaves like spinach. Short cooking time.

Care: Sow 2 - 3 cm deep in rows with 40 cm spacing, cover with soil and keep moist. Thin out strong seedlings to 25 cm spacing. Prefers sunny to semi-shaded location and humus-rich, deeply loosened garden soil, sandy and heavy soils are unsuitable. Regular water and nitrogen applications promote development.

Tip: Always harvest the outer leaves first so that the inner ones can develop.

Sowing: April - August outdoors

Germination:
10 - 15 days at 15 - 20°C

Harvest: July - October depending on sowing date
